Two-time major champion Garbiñe Muguruza of Spain will face 21-year-old Sofia Kenin of the United States in the Australian Open women's final. Muguruza beat No. 4 Simona Halep 7-6 (8), 7-5. Muguruza is a former No. 1 who won the French Open in 2016 and Wimbledon in 2017. She is unseeded at a Grand Slam tournament for the first time in six years. Kenin reached her first Grand Slam final by upsetting No. 1 Ash Barty 7-6 (6), 7-5 in the semifinals. The 14th-seeded Kenin had never been past the fourth round at a major until now.
